Immediately after flowing through the filter, water is chlorinated and stored in the obvious water reservoir to permit a sufficient Get hold of time to the chlorine to act. From your obvious water reservoir, the water could be pumped into a service reservoir for storage and distribution for the customers.

The primary intent of chlorination should be to disinfect water, but it also has many other Gains. Not like a few of the other disinfection methods like ozonation and ultraviolet radiation, chlorination is able to supply a residual to reduce the prospect of pathogen regrowth in water storage tanks or throughout the water distribution procedure. Occasionally, distribution techniques generally is a reasonable distance from the storage tanks read more As well as in lifeless stop sections or where water will not be applied pathogens may well re-increase if a correct (chlorine) residual is can not be preserved within the handled water sent out for usage.
